Hawaii is made up of approximately 2000 active speakers. Most of these speakers communicate via non-verbal means because the region has a coherent structure of non-verbal behavior that is entirely different from western behavior. Hawaiian teachers should be aware of the non-verbal communication used in this state to avoid misunderstandings in the classroom (Albeta, 1979). Examples of Hawaiian non-verbal communication include body contact, proximity, orientation, appearance, posture, head nods, facial expressions, gestures, looking, and non-verbal speech aspects.

Hawaiians use bodily contact by touching each other. According to them, touching is a way of showing friendship and love to the immediate family, extended family and their loved ones. Their culture does not limit them who to touch. Instead, the culture allows them to touch everyone regardless of the gender or status (Albeta, 1979). Hawaiians' also show love through handshake and kissing. Besides, peers engage in physical touching though slapping, playful punching, and slapping to communicate a specific point or attract the attention.

Another verbal communication is orientation. It shows the sitting and the standing angle of individuals. The way a person sits or stands may communicate various aspects such as fear, arrogance, and confidence. Close to orientation is body posture. Postures like sitting with outstretched legs and feet pointing at each other shows rudeness and make Hawaiians feel uncomfortable (Albeta, 1979). The use of gestures also fits in the Hawaiian non-verbal communication. Some gestures such nail-biting shows absent-mindedness. However, Hawaiians do not accept some gestures because they seem provocative and insulting. Pointing the finger at someone, for instance, contradicts the Western behavior, and it is unacceptable since it indicates lack of respect.

Looking is also a significant element of non-verbal communication. The Hawaiians and the Westerners view this aspect differently. It is worth noting that people from the west cherish looking than Hawaiians. To them, how a person look conveys interest, attention, and understanding while listening to a speech. Additionally, they consider that maintaining an eye contact indicates attentiveness and honesty (Martin & Nakayama, 2013). In contrast, Hawaiians believe that when the listener lowers his or her head with downcast eyes, he or she shows acceptance of the speaker's speech. It is common in children who hold the notion that silence is the best sign of listening.

Appearance is another non-verbal communication in Hawaii. It refers to the dressing code and grooming of a person. Appropriate grooming and dressing often communicate respect. Another non-verbal communication is head nods. It indicates that a person agrees or disagrees with a situation. Also, facial expressions such as the lifting of eyebrows signify agreement, recognition or doubt (Albeta, 1979). The last aspect is non-verbal speech such as prosodic and paralinguistic signals. Prosodic signals portray meaning such as stress, intonation, and pitch. On the contrary, paralinguistic signals convey meaning such as tonal variation and voice quality.
